Hannah Harper Crowned American Idol Season 24 Champion in Emotional Finale

The lights dimmed on the grand stage in Los Angeles as millions watched at home, and in that quiet pause, history unfolded for a talented singer from a small town in Missouri. Hannah Harper, a dedicated mother of three, emerged as the winner of American Idol Season 24 on May 11, 2026, capturing the hearts of viewers across the country with her authentic voice, personal story, and unwavering determination. The announcement brought an arena full of applause and tears, marking one of the most memorable crowning moments in the show’s long history.

Harper’s path to victory began months earlier during the audition rounds, where she stepped onto the stage as a stay-at-home mom seeking a new chapter. Her original song ā€œString Cheese,ā€ written during a challenging period of postpartum depression after the birth of her youngest child, quickly went viral. The heartfelt lyrics and genuine delivery resonated deeply with judges and audiences alike, earning her a golden ticket and setting the tone for an inspiring season.

Born on November 19, 1999, in Bunker, Missouri, and raised in the Willow Springs area, Harper brought a classic country flavor mixed with emotional depth to every performance. Those who followed her journey noted how she balanced rehearsals, travel, and family life, often sharing glimpses of her role as a mother while pursuing her musical aspirations. Her background in small-town America added layers to her story, making her relatable to many viewers who saw parts of their own lives reflected in her experiences.

Throughout the competition, Harper advanced week after week, delivering standout performances that showcased her range. From heartfelt ballads to upbeat country tracks, she consistently received praise from judges Carrie Underwood, Lionel Richie, and Luke Bryan. Underwood, herself a former Idol winner, often highlighted Harper’s natural stage presence and emotional connection with lyrics. Richie commended her storytelling ability, while Bryan appreciated her authentic country roots that brought fresh energy to the show.

One of the season’s defining moments came during Hollywood Week and the subsequent rounds, where Harper performed covers and originals that highlighted her growth. Her rendition of Fleetwood Mac’s ā€œLandslideā€ during the Top 9 drew widespread acclaim for its vulnerability and vocal control. As the competition intensified, she continued to impress with songs that blended personal reflection and broad appeal, helping her secure a spot in the Top 3 alongside Jordan McCullough from Tennessee and Keyla Richardson from Florida.

The grand finale on May 11 proved to be a night of high emotions and impressive performances. Mentored by Alicia Keys, the Top 3 delivered memorable sets. Harper’s soulful take on Keys’ ā€œNo Oneā€ stood out, with many calling it a career-defining moment that showcased her vocal power and interpretive skills. The evening also featured guest appearances, including performances by past Idol alumni and established artists, adding to the celebratory atmosphere.

As the votes were tallied and the results revealed, the arena fell into a hushed anticipation. When Ryan Seacrest announced Harper as the Season 24 winner, the reaction was immediate and overwhelming. Confetti fell, the crowd rose to its feet, and Harper stood in disbelief before embracing the moment with visible emotion. Fellow finalists McCullough and Richardson joined in the celebration, highlighting the camaraderie built over the intense months of competition.
